$15 – $20Accompany Director of Education Tom Finley for a hike along the shore of our Great Lake Michigan. If conditions are right, the winter beach will feature a variety of ice formations such as ice canos, ice shelves, ice caves, and ice pancakes! Learn why these formations occur and how they relate to the geologic history of our beach.
